Bio

Will Blockson was born and raised in Seattle, WA. Before becoming the president and founder of his own independent Record label here in Seattle, WA, Will use to be a recording artist on a independent record company here also in Washington.
Will as an artist has earned a well known name in various Seattle venues such as the Paramount Theatre for(the Variety club), the Black Festival, Soul Festival, and at the Showbox(1st annaul hip-hop forum showcase). Will also has earned a spot in the Vancouver, BC market scene such as at Madison club, Grassland, York Theatre, the Vogue, Plaza of Nation, and the Ritz.
In, 1993 through 1995, Will took a step back from performing and lead Mod Out Records(his own indi company) and their artist’s into various recognition and head liner write-ups on the Flavor magazine in 1996, and at the Hip-Hop forum at the Showbox.
1997, Will became partners with a music coordinator from Alexandria, LA name Rob(RJ) Joseph. With his input and strategic ideals, they plan to build a recording empire here in WA that will not only have artists(performers) on the label So Be It!,(formely known as Mod Out Records) but will have a facility and staff training to equipe musicians to become business owners of there own to full fill there desired goals and exspectations in life.
In 1998 through 2000, Will just spent his days researching the music industry and was starting to notice a shift change starting to happen as far as how music is distributed and marketed through the internet.
In 2001, Will and business partner RJ produced there 1st national cd compilation titled “Larger Than Life volume 1”. This project had a total of seven(7) artists apart of it from R&B to Hip-Hop. They toured the album to Vancouver, BC and was able to have the cd broadcasted through the world wide web. This was a huge breaking point for both So Be It! and there artists. But sadly enough as the album was released, Will was diagnosed with renal(kidney) disease and felt he needed to put a holt on all recordings and work on getting his health in order.
In 2006, Will started back in the music industry through volunteering with the NW Kidney centers Healthfest, educating the community on kidney awareness, and a year later, 2007, Will joined the team and became the entertainment leader on the board of committee’s Kidney Healthfest and is still involved in this endeavor.
In 2011, Will has released his 7th solo album titled “Through The EyeZ of Cousin Cal” to bring the community aware of his newly found name Willa Scrilla that his 2nd to oldest brother always called him for many years. Also with this album, Will is planning future stop the violence projects after the passing of his cousin Calvin M. Grant that he was well close to.
